In the Matter of Chebere v. Johnson

Court of Appeals of the State of New York
May 6, 2004
2 N.Y.3d 778 (N.Y. 2004)

Opinion

Submitted March 15, 2004.

Decided May 6, 2004.


Motion for leave to appeal dismissed upon the ground that the order sought to be appealed from does not finally determine the proceeding within the meaning of the Constitution and is not an order of the type provided for in CPLR 5602 (a) (2).
